How to remove the front bumper from a Citroen C5

So let’s commence our document with the front bumper of your Citroen C5. To take it off, you will just need a set of ratchet wrenches, some screwdrivers and torx bits. Here are the guidelines you will have to adhere to to be able to disassemble the bumper of your Citroen C5 in good conditions:

  • If you want to be more comfortable, we advise you to put your Citroen C5 on stands and to remove the front wheels to have a best access to the whole front bumper.
  • Open the bonnet of your motor vehicle: Seems evident, but you will need to have access to the bumper attachment in your engine compartment.
  • Take away the wheel arches: They’re also named fenders, but they’ll get in the way and stop you from accessing all the screws on the front bumper of your Citroen C5. According to your automobile features and the year of your model, you will also be able to find staples, to achieve this, you will just have to use a staple extractor or to do it gently with a big flat screwdriver, and use a lever to open the staple.
  • Then you will have to unscrew the screws that is at the rear of your mudguard and that locks the front bumper of your Citroen C5 on the sides.
  • Unscrew the screws or remove the clips on the upper part of the bumper in the engine compartment.
  • Now it’s time to go beneath your Citroen C5 to unscrew the bolts that are on the chassis of the automobile, you will find some in the middle of the bumper and on the sides.
  • Make sure disconnect the connection of the plate lighting and the distance control sensor if you have it.
  • Carefully remove the front bumper by first unclipping the sides. If it doesn’t come off, you most likely forgot a screw or a clip. Think of employing a carpet or other to avoid that it gets scratched by touching the ground.

That’s it, you’ve seen all the steps of how to remove the front bumper from your Citroen C5, to reassemble it adhere to the steps in the opposite direction.

How to remove the rear bumper from a Citroen C5

And to finish, whether or not the operation is quite identical, we will take a look at the case of removing the rear bumper from your Citroen C5. For each stage to avoid repeating ourselves we will just give you the broad outlines, refer to part 1 if you have any uncertainties or questions for more information.

  • Start with carrying out the same first stage, that is, lift your Citroen C5 and take off your rear wheels to be able to have an ideal working space to remove the bumper of your Citroen C5 serenely
  • Remove the rear wheel arches of your Citroen C5 to access the side bumper side brackets
  • Open your trunk
  • Take away the side brackets in your wheel arches to make it less difficult to remove the bumper from your Citroen C5.
  • Take away the lower bindings underneath your Citroen C5.
  • Simultaneously, make sure un plug the rear license plate light and the reverse radar sensors if you are equipped with them.
  • Unscrew the top brackets from the top of the trunk.
  • Now all you have to do is remove the rear bumper from your Citroen C5, adhere to the same procedure as for the front bumper
